Работа с большими объемами документации часто требует связывания данных в таблицах с исходными документами, хранящимися на компьютере или в корпоративной сети. Гиперссылка в Excel — это мощный инструмент навигации, который позволяет мгновенно открывать нужный файл прямо из ячейки, не теряя время на поиск в папках. Правильное использование ссылок превращает обычную таблицу в интерактивный отчет, удобный для коллег и клиентов.
Существует несколько проверенных методов создания таких переходов: от стандартного диалогового окна до использования специальных формул. Выбор конкретного способа зависит от версии программы, количества создаваемых ссылок и необходимости автоматизации процесса. В этой статье мы подробно разберем все актуальные варианты реализации.
Использование контекстного меню и диалогового окна
Самыйный и распространенный способ добавления перехода к документу — использование встроенного функционала через контекстное меню. Этот метод идеально подходит для разовых задач, когда нужно быстро привязать один или несколько файлов к конкретным ячейкам без написания кода.
Для начала выделите нужную ячейку или диапазон ячеек, где должна появиться ссылка. Нажмите правую кнопку мыши и в выпадающем списке выберите пункт Ссылка (или Гиперссылка в старых версиях). Откроется диалоговое окно, где в левой части необходимо убедиться, что выбрана категория Файлом, веб-страницей.
Далее нажмите кнопку Файл... или Текущая папка, чтобы открыть проводник Windows. Найдите нужный документ, выделите его и нажмите ОК. В поле Текст можно изменить то, как ссылка будет выглядеть в ячейке, скрыв длинный путь к файлу.
⚠️ Внимание: Если вы переместите исходный файл в другую папку или переименуете его, ссылка станет нерабочей. Excel не отслеживает перемещение внешних файлов автоматически.
Альтернативный быстрый путь — использование вкладки Вставка на ленте меню. В группе инструментов Ссылки находится соответствующая кнопка, дублирующая функционал контекстного меню. Это удобно, если вы предпочитаете работать с верхней панелью инструментов.
Горячие клавиши для быстрой вставки
Для опытных пользователей, ценящих скорость работы, незаменимым инструментом становятся комбинации клавиш. Они позволяют создавать ссылки, не отрывая рук от клавиатуры, что значительно ускоряет процесс заполнения отчетов.
Основная комбинация для вызова окна вставки гиперссылки — Ctrl + K. Выделите ячейку, нажмите эти клавиши, и диалоговое окно откроется мгновенно. Дальнейшие действия аналогичны работе через меню: выберите файл и подтвердите действие.
Существует также нюанс, связанный с редактированием уже существующих ссылок. Если в ячейке уже есть переход, простое нажатие Ctrl + K откроет окно для его изменения. Чтобы перейти по ссылке с клавиатуры, нужно сначала выделить ячейку, нажать F2 (режим редактирования), а затем Enter.
Важно помнить о совместимости горячих клавиш. В некоторых раскладках клавиатуры или региональных настройках Windows комбинация может отличаться, хотя Ctrl + K является стандартом де-факто для большинства версий Microsoft Office.
Функция ГИПЕРССЫЛКА для динамических отчетов
Когда требуется создать множество ссылок по определенному шаблону или путь к файлу зависит от других данных в таблице, на помощь приходит функция ГИПЕРССЫЛКА (HYPERLINK). Это наиболее гибкий инструмент, позволяющий конструировать пути программно.
Синтаксис функции выглядит следующим образом: =ГИПЕРССЫЛКА(адрес; [имя]). Первый аргумент — это полный путь к файлу, второй (необязательный) — текст, который будет отображаться в ячейке. Если второй аргумент не указан, в ячейке отобразится сам путь.
Пример использования с конкатенацией (объединением) текста:
=ГИПЕРССЫЛКА("C:\Отчеты\" & A2 &".xlsx";"Открыть отчет")
В данном случае, если в ячейке A2 находится слово"Январь", ссылка будет вести на файл C:\Отчеты\Январь.xlsx, а в ячейке будет написано"Открыть отчет".
| Параметр | Описание | Пример значения |
|---|---|---|
| Адрес | Путь к файлу или веб-странице | "D:\Docs\plan.docx" |
| Имя | Текст ссылки в ячейке | "План работ" |
| Якорь | Место внутри документа (редко) | "Sheet2!A1" |
Работа с сетевыми путями
Если файл находится на сетевом диске, путь может начинаться с двух обратных слешей, например \\Server\Share\File.xlsx. Функция ГИПЕРССЫЛКА корректно обрабатывает такие адреса, но у пользователя должны быть права доступа к сети.
Особое внимание следует уделить кодировке путей. Если в имени файла или папки есть пробелы или специальные символы, функция обычно обрабатывает их корректно, но в сложных случаях может потребоваться дополнительная экранирование.
Создание ссылок на листы и ячейки внутри книги
Часто возникает необходимость ссылаться не на внешний файл, а на другой лист или конкретную ячейку внутри текущей книги Excel. Это упрощает навигацию в сложных многостраничных отчетах и дашбордах.
Для создания такой ссылки в окне вставки гиперссылки (вызываемом через Ctrl + K) нужно выбрать опцию Место в документе. Откроется список всех листов книги. Выбрав нужный лист, можно указать адрес ячейки в поле Введите адрес ячейки.
Формульный подход также работает для внутренних ссылок. Синтаксис будет выглядеть так:
=ГИПЕРССЫЛКА("#'Отчет за май'!A1";"Перейти к итогу")
Здесь символ # указывает Excel, что ссылка ведет внутрь текущего файла. Если имя листа содержит пробелы, оно обязательно заключается в одинарные кавычки.
⚠️ Внимание: При переименовании листа, на который ведет ссылка, Excel автоматически обновит путь в большинстве случаев, но если вы использовали формулу с жестко заданным именем листа, её придется править вручную.
Использование именованных диапазонов делает такие ссылки еще более надежными. Если вы присвоите ячейке имя"ИтоговыйБаланс", ссылка #ИтоговыйБаланс будет работать даже при перемещении ячейки или изменении структуры листа.
☑️ Проверка внутренних ссылок
Абсолютные и относительные пути к файлам
Понимание разницы между типами путей критически важно для обеспечения работоспособности ссылок при переносе файлов на другие компьютеры или серверы. Ошибки в выборе типа пути — самая частая причина появления сообщения"Не удается открыть указанный файл".
Абсолютный путь содержит полный адрес от корня диска, например C:\Users\Admin\Documents\Report.xlsx. Такая ссылка будет работать только на том компьютере, где структура папок идентична. При переносе файла на ноутбук коллеги ссылка приведет в никуда.
Относительный путь задается относительно расположения файла с таблицей Excel. Если таблица и документ лежат в одной папке, достаточно указать просто имя файла: Report.xlsx. Если документ лежит в подпапке"Архив", путь будет Архив\Report.xlsx.
Для настройки относительных путей в Excel необходимо:
- 📁 Перейти в меню
Файл→Параметры. - 🔗 Выбрать раздел Дополнительно.
- 📂 Найти кнопку
Веб-параметры(в некоторых версиях"Параметры веб-документа"). - 📝 В поле"Папка" указать путь к текущей папке или оставить пустым для относительных путей от текущего файла.
Решение типичных проблем и ошибок
Даже при соблюдении всех инструкций пользователи могут столкнуться с ситуацией, когда ссылка не открывается или отображается некорректно. Чаще всего это связано с настройками безопасности или особенностями операционной системы.
Если при клике на ссылку появляется предупреждение о безопасности, это означает, что Excel блокирует переход в потенциально опасную зону. Чтобы отключить это (только для доверенных источников), перейдите в Файл → Параметры → Центр управления безопасностью → Параметры центра управления безопасностью → Параметры гиперссылок.
Частая ошибка — использование прямого слеша / вместо обратного \ в путях Windows. Хотя современные системы часто"понимают" оба варианта, стандартным разделителем для локальных путей является именно обратный слеш.
⚠️ Внимание: Ссылки на файлы, расположенные в облачных хранилищах (OneDrive, Google Drive, Dropbox), могут вести не на локальный путь, а на веб-адрес. Убедитесь, что у получателя файла есть права доступа к этому облачному ресурсу.
Если ссылка ведет в никуда, проверьте, не был ли файл удален или переименован. Также стоит проверить, не изменился ли буквенный обозначение диска, если вы работаете со съемными носителями или сетевыми дисками, которые могут мапить разные буквы при подключении.
Почему ссылка становится синей, но не работает?
Синий цвет и подчеркивание означают, что Excel распознал текст как гиперссылку, но целевой объект не найден. Проверьте путь: возможно, файл перемещен, или в пути есть опечатка. Также проблема может быть в отсутствии прав доступа к сетевой папке.
Можно ли вставить ссылку на часть файла (например, на конкретный слайд PowerPoint)?
Да, это возможно. В диалоговом окне вставки ссылки, после выбора файла, часто появляется окно"Выберите элемент". Для PowerPoint можно выбрать конкретный слайд, для Word — закладку, а для Excel — именованный диапазон или лист.
Как убрать гиперссылку, оставив только текст?
Выделите ячейку, нажмите правую кнопку мыши и выберите"Удалить гиперссылку". Если нужно удалить все ссылки сразу, выделите диапазон, нажмите Ctrl+H (Заменить), в поле"Найти" введите *, в"Заменить на" оставьте пустым, выберите формат (Стиль -> Гиперссылка) и нажмите"Заменить все".